ClearWind is a forest carbon project development company headquartered in Singapore. It originates, designs, and develops nature-based projects across Southeast Asia that mitigate climate change through the protection of tropical forest landscapes and removes greenhouse gasses from the atmosphere through the restoration of forest and other natural ecosystems. ClearWind was founded on the mission of achieving these goals through global carbon and climate markets, bringing value back to maintain the natural ecosystems, biodiversity, and local communities that are stakeholders in our projects. ClearWind draws on decades of combined experience from across the region to deliver a comprehensive approach to project design, delivering the highest impact and quality of projects to the market. With nearly two decades of individual expertise in market-based solutions to conservation in Southeast Asia, they work to leverage natural capital as a viable opportunity for local economic development while helping companies work through efficient market mechanisms to meet their climate targets.

As the Social and Biodiversity Impact Manager, your primary responsibility will be to design and implement robust monitoring, evaluation, and reporting systems for ClearWind's conservation and forest restoration projects. These projects are carried out in partnership with remote indigenous peoples and rural communities and are aimed at reducing greenhouse gas emissions while promoting biodiversity conservation and social welfare.
**Key Responsibilities**:
- Project Design and Compliance:
- Collaborate with project teams to integrate social and biodiversity impact considerations into the design and planning of conservation and forest restoration initiatives.
- Ensure alignment with HCV Guidelines (specifically HCV Criteria 1, 5 and 6) and Verra's CCB standards throughout project development.
- Monitoring and Evaluation:
- Develop comprehensive monitoring and evaluation frameworks, including measurable indicators, to assess the social and biodiversity impact of projects.
